// Command sheets explores a google sheet via the service account: tabs, sizes, and header rows. package main import ( "context" "flag" "fmt" "log" "strings" "heliosian/internal/data" "google.golang.org/api/option" "google.golang.org/api/sheets/v4" ) func main() { sheet := flag.String("sheet", "", "spreadsheet id") tab := flag.String("tab", "", "print rows of this tab instead of the overview") rows := flag.Int("rows", 0, "with -tab, print only n rows") from := flag.Int("from", 1, "with -tab and -rows, first row to print") cells := flag.Bool("cells", false, "with -tab, print each non-empty cell with its column index") flag.Parse() if *sheet == "" { log.Fatal("[ERROR] -sheet is required") } svc, err := sheets.NewService(context.Background(), option.WithCredentialsFile(data.KeyFile), option.WithScopes(sheets.SpreadsheetsReadonlyScope)) if err != nil { log.Fatalf("[ERROR] create sheets client: %v", err) } if *tab != "" { rng := quoteTab(*tab) if *rows > 0 { rng = fmt.Sprintf("%s!%d:%d", quoteTab(*tab), *from, *from+*rows-1) } resp, err := svc.Spreadsheets.Values.Get(*sheet, rng).Do() if err != nil { log.Fatalf("[ERROR] read tab %s: %v", *tab, err) } for _, row := range resp.Values { if *cells { for i, cell := range row { if s := fmt.Sprint(cell); s != "" { fmt.Printf(" %d: %q\n", i, s) } } fmt.Println("---") continue } fmt.Println(row) } return } ss, err := svc.Spreadsheets.Get(*sheet).Do() if err != nil { log.Fatalf("[ERROR] get spreadsheet: %v", err) } fmt.Println("title:", ss.Properties.Title) for _, s := range ss.Sheets { p := s.Properties fmt.Printf("\ntab %q: %d rows x %d cols\n", p.Title, p.GridProperties.RowCount, p.GridProperties.ColumnCount) resp, err := svc.Spreadsheets.Values.Get(*sheet, quoteTab(p.Title)+"!1:1").Do() if err != nil { log.Printf("[ERROR] read header of %s: %v", p.Title, err) continue } if len(resp.Values) > 0 { fmt.Printf(" header: %v\n", resp.Values[0]) } } } func quoteTab(title string) string { return "'" + strings.ReplaceAll(title, "'", "''") + "'" }
